Securing your home can seem overwhelming and confusing, especially if you have never dealt with home security companies before. That said, it can also be quick and easy. Read this article to learn how to easily and quickly secure your home.

Don’t ever let it be apparent that there is no one at home. You could purchase timers and have your TVs, lights, radios and other types of electronics to go on at various times. This way, your house will always look occupied. This is an excellent technique that helps avoid robberies while keeping the property safe.

If someone comes to clean your home, only give them a key if they’re trustworthy. Anyone you give the keys to your home to should be unarguably honest. Do a background check on them. If your cleaning person comes from a company, check with the BBB.

Don’t talk about your vacations on social media. Though trips are always fun to talk about, you may be doing little more than telling burglars the best times to visit your house.

Buy a safe to contain everything of great value. This is vital if you don’t want diamonds, gold or other personal items exposed to a home intruder. Be sure to put your safe in an out of the way place like the basement, attic or under the floorboards.

Don’t open your door for strangers. Nowadays, people invent many stories of why they should come in. For instance, they may say they need to call a mechanic or the police. However, their true intent is to rob you. Make it a habit to only open your home’s door to people you were expecting.

Buy fire-resistant building materials. This can help your home be safer. Preventing fires is the best way to deal with them.

Do not forget to secure the garage attached to your home. Many people are concerned about people entering their garages to gain access to their homes. A C clamp helps for garage doors on a track. The clamp actually keeps the door closed if tightened close to the track roller.

If you have an extensive online presence that includes a lot of people you don’t know too well, avoid announcing upcoming vacations. While you may want to shout it from the rooftops, you’re letting everyone know that your home will be vacant and easy to rob.

Walls are great for hiding items. You can hide small valuables in your walls. Just open up an electrical outlet or a phone jack that is not in use. If there are no unused plates, you can easily install fake ones.

Make your home safer by storing your car inside the garage. Protect your car from vandals by keeping it in the garage. Keeping your car in your garage also keeps a thief from knowing whether you are at home or not.

Do that put spare keys above door frames or under door mats. Though you may think you are giving yourself a way into your home if you lose your key, you are actually inadvertently inviting intruders into your home. Thieves are familiar with these hiding spots. A better solution is to give your key to a neighbor you trust.

Security starts with new locks. It might be that you have an angry ex-roommate or a bitter ex-partner, so changed locks will boost your security. It is inexpensive, and most locksmiths will be available for next day appointments.

Be certain your wires are hidden, if you have installed a security system in your home. Easily-accessible security wiring is a definite weak point in your home’s protection; the best alarm system in the world is useless if it’s easily disabled. Don’t let this happen; bury or hide the wires. This way, you will be safer.

When moving into a house, ensure that each lock has been replaced. Even if the previous owner or tenant seems trustworthy, you have no way of knowing how many copies of the key they made and distributed. Don’t forget that there were likely other owners and residents in the house before the last set.

Keep valuables out of sight of windows. It may be great to have large windows with a view, but this means that people can look in. Windows facing the street need to be covered to keep inside possessions safe.

Always check references before letting anyone work on your home. You should do a background check as well to find out their criminal history. You never really know if you can trust a service person, and giving access to the wrong one can prove disastrous.

When you pick an alarm system, it’s a good idea to get one that provides protection for both doors and windows. Your windows are also points of entry for burglars. Therefore, ensure the windows have an attached alarm. All potential entry points should have an alarm. This is a way to make sure your family will be safe.

Always use online resources to identify the very best home security firm. Go through different websites and investigate testimonials about different companies and packages. From there, you can make appointments with your top three selections to compare final package pricing and specific details about plans and monitoring.

If you don’t have a paper shredder, you might want to buy one. Thieves often look through garbage, trying to find credit card information or other important documents. If you don’t want a shredder, rip the papers up manually.

Think about safety when designing your home. Make sure that there is nothing obstructing your doors and windows. These types of places provide the perfect cover for prowlers. Have your landscape several feet away from your house for better safety.

When you are away on vacation have a house sitter bring in your mail and any flyers and newspapers that accumulate in front of your house. Sometimes burglars leave fliers in an attempt to see if anyone is home to remove them. If the fliers isn’t removed, the criminal knows that no one is home.

Have home-security companies come to your home so they can design the best possible system for it. Each homeowner has different priorities in terms of home security. A custom set-up will make sure you’re as safe as can be.

The outside of your house should be well lit. Nothing is as attractive to a burglar as a dark, deeply-shadowed house. Add lights to any areas you believe are potential entry points for burglars. This includes doorways and porches, the garage, and windows on ground floors which may invite intruders.
